Anticipating the Unforeseen
There appears to be a recent shift in the brand’s visual style, with many of its latest creations showcasing technological advancements, resulting in a diminished old-school vibe. While this change might disappoint some of their loyal players, we cannot help but be captivated by the meticulous attention to detail in this modern game.
Instead of prioritizing substance, MGA has chosen aesthetics over features, leading to a more limited depth in games like Africa. If you have tried Castle, a slot very similar to this one, you’ll understand what we mean: visually appealing, smooth gameplay, but lacking in variability.
The reason behind this is the presence of a single unique symbol throughout the game, serving as both the wild and scatter symbol. Furthermore, while the gamble feature appears new and exciting, players familiar with other 3D titles from the brand will feel a sense of unwelcome familiarity. And familiarity often leads to contempt.
Distinct Appearance
Before delving into the essence of the game and its offerings, let’s discuss the visual aesthetics of Africa. While graphically similar to Castle, the overall look here is unique. Castle featured more curved edges and Dreamworks animations, whereas here the imagery is more angular and basic, providing a primitive and exotic feel.
However, despite the exclusive design of this title, the inclusion of card suits leaves a slightly unpleasant impression; sophisticated graphics like these should not rely on mundane icons. Although MGA tried to enhance them with animal prints and vibrant colors, they still lack thematic depth. Nonetheless, this design choice does simplify distinguishing between low and high-paying symbols, which is a positive aspect.
Limited Demo
For those who prefer trying the demo version before committing, it’s important to note that the play-for-fun version of Africa is quite restrictive. Typically, demo versions provide ample virtual credits for leisurely play, but here you start with a mere 50 coins.
While this may seem sufficient, it only allows for five spins before requiring registration to play for real. This tactic undermines the chances of experiencing the free games or the gamble feature. Without encountering these aspects, players may seek entertainment elsewhere.
In addition, due to the 10 win lines, the minimum bet is 10 credits per game, with a maximum of 300. This range may not be suitable for lower budgets but caters more to high rollers, offering a more exclusive gaming experience.
